Next.js v13+ removed the 'issuer' field from their css/sass loaders. This breaks the nx-next plugin 'withNx'. This PR just adds a check to ensure the 'issuer' field is still there. Not the most robust fix but it should at least maintain backwards-compatibility w/ folks using next.js < 13. ISSUES CLOSED: nrwl#12916, nrwl#12912

Current Behavior
Running
yarn build
will fail after upgrading fromnext@13.0.0
tonext@13.0.1
.Expected Behavior
The build process should run without issue: this is a regression because it used to work with next@13.0.0 installed.
Steps to Reproduce
Any routine installation will work, then upgrading the NextJs version to use
13.0.1
will cause the build to fail. The error comes from thewith-nx.ts
file reliance on theissuer
field (https://github.com/nrwl/nx/blob/master/packages/next/plugins/with-nx.ts#L83), which has been removed in next@13.0.1: https://github.com/vercel/next.js/pull/42106/filesFailure Logs
